A heavy, compact display face with soft, rounded geometry and simplified construction. Many counters are reduced or fully closed, giving several letters a solid, cutout-free silhouette, while remaining openings read as small notches or teardrop shapes. Stroke endings are generally blunt with occasional tapered or wedge-like terminals, creating an uneven, hand-cut rhythm across the alphabet. Proportions vary noticeably from glyph to glyph, with stout rounds (O, Q, 8, 9) contrasting against narrower, straighter forms (I, L, T, 1), reinforcing an intentionally irregular texture in text.

Best suited to short display settings where its solid silhouettes can read as graphic shapes: headlines, posters, packaging, and logo wordmarks. It can also work well for playful branding, event titling, and children-oriented or lighthearted entertainment materials, especially at medium to large sizes where the quirky letterforms are most legible.

The overall tone is whimsical and slightly mischievous, with a toy-like softness that feels informal and approachable. Its collapsed interiors and lumpy curves evoke retro sign painting, cut-paper lettering, and cartoon titling, projecting a bold, attention-seeking personality rather than a neutral editorial voice.

The design appears intended to prioritize bold shape and character over interior detail, using closed counters and rounded forms to create a distinctive, stamp-like presence. Its irregular rhythm suggests a deliberate move away from typographic neutrality toward a handcrafted, novelty display voice.

The dense silhouettes and frequent closed counters create strong color on the page and reduce interior detail, which can make similar shapes converge at smaller sizes. The numerals follow the same chunky, simplified logic, with round forms dominating and straight figures kept minimal.
